The Paris Baguette app makes ordering our delicious pastries, breads, stunning cakes, and freshly brewed beverages a joyful experience all while earning points on your purchases with PB Rewards. Features of the App: - Enjoy a free pastry with your first purchase when you download the app and create an account - Find a café near you - Scan your QR code to earn 1 point for every $1 spent - Place individual or catering orders for pickup or delivery - Schedule orders in advance and quickly reorder your favorites - Bank and redeem your points for free pastries, coffees, cakes, and more - Access monthly PB Rewards exclusive offers - Complete challenges to earn bonus points - View your purchase and rewards history - Load, store, and send gift cards
